Attributed to Domenico Fiasella IL SARZANA (1589-1669), 17th century Italian school, 150 x 115 cm
Oil on canvas attributed to Domenico Fiasella "Il Sarzana" (1589-1669), a master of the Italian Baroque. The work shows an intimate moment of the Passion of Christ, where the Savior, with his crown of thorns and purple cloak, is mocked by a Roman soldier holding a reed. The details in Christ's expression, together with the tenebrist lighting, reflect the drama characteristic of the Baroque.
